| Objective:Based on data mining and network pharmacology methods,this study studied the prescriptions and syndromes of Huangqi Guizhi Wuwu Decoction.in order to explore the indications of Huangqi Guizhi Wuwu Decoction in modern clinical medical records,the symptoms,tongue pulse,drug dosage and clinical addition or reduction,as well as the relationship between symptoms and flavated drugs.For the two high frequency western diseases identified by data mining,network pharmacology was used to explore the mechanism of Huangqi Guizhi Wuwu Decoction on them.Methods:The medical cases of Huangqi Guizhi Wuwu decoction from August 1959 to November 2022 were collected from CNKI,VIP,WANFANG DATA,CBM and other databases.According to the inclusion and exclusion criteria,the medical records that met the inclusion criteria were selected and entered into Excel to establish a data set.Frequency analysis was performed on the basic information of patients,names of Chinese and western medicine diseases,symptoms,tongue and pulse,drug dosage and flavor.SPSS Modeler 18.0 was used to analyze the association rules of high-frequency symptoms and high-frequency flavored traditional Chinese medicine.SPSS Statistics 26.0 was used for cluster analysis of high frequency symptoms and high frequency flavated traditional Chinese medicine.The top two high-frequency western medicine diseases and Huangqi Guizhi Wuwu decoction were analyzed by network pharmacology.TCMSP database and BATMAN-TCM database were used to search the active ingredients of Huangqi Guizhi Wuwu decoction.PubChem and Swiss TargetPrediction database were used to predict the target genes of Huangqi Guizhi Wuwu decoction.GeneCards and OMIM databases were used to search the target genes related to rheumatoid arthritis and peripheral neuritis,and Venny2.1.0 was used to map drug targets and disease targets.The STRING platform and Cytoscape3.8.2 software were used to draw the PPI network diagram and drug-component-target-disease diagram,and the core active components and key proteins were obtained by network topological parameter analysis.GO function and KEGG pathway enrichment analysis were performed for the drug-disease intersection targets,and Autodock and PyMOL were used for molecular docking.Results:(1)A total of 374 cases were included in the preliminary analysis.Most of the cases were female,most of them were 20-40 years old,and most of them were diagnosed and treated in winter.(2)There were 58 kinds of TCM diseases in 374 cases,including arthralgia,postpartum pain,exanthema,etc.According to the name of the disease,it is divided into 13 categories,mainly limb meridian disease syndrome,gynecological disease syndrome,and cerebral system disease.A total of 109 western medicine disease names were involved,mainly rheumatoid arthritis,peripheral neuritis,autonomic nerve dysfunction,etc.According to the system,the names of western medicine diseases were divided into 11 categories,mainly nervous system diseases,rheumatic immune diseases,and motor system diseases.(3)The 374 cases involved 138 kinds of symptoms.The common symptoms were fatigue,numbness,dull complexion,wind and cold,body pain,sweating,poor appetite,fatigue,etc.,involving 43 kinds of tongue texture,27 kinds of tongue coating,and 83 kinds of pulse.Among them,light tongue and reddish tongue were the common tongue texture,thin white coating,and white coating was the common tongue coating.The common pulse patterns were thick,thin and weak pulse.A total of 9 groups were obtained by symptom association analysis.A total of 8 clusters were obtained by symptom cluster analysis.(4)The dosage of Huangqi Guizhi Wuwu decoction included in the medical records was commonly used in modern clinical practice,and most of them were shared by the original prescription drugs.There were 190 kinds of modified Chinese herbs,and the most frequently used were Angelica sinensis,Licorice,Jixueteng,Fengfeng,Chuanxiong Rhizoma,Atractylodes rhizoma,etc.According to their efficacy,they can be divided into 17 categories,among which the drugs for tonifying deficiency and promoting blood circulation and removing blood stasis are the most common.A total of 4 items were obtained from the association analysis of flavated traditional Chinese medicine,and 8 clusters were obtained from the cluster analysis of flavated traditional Chinese medicine.(5)Network pharmacology collected 62 active ingredients of Huangqi Guizhi Wuwu Decoction,including 208 component targets,3671 rheumatoid arthritis related targets,2899 peripheral neuritis related targets,and 54 common targets of drug components and diseases.Among them,the key active ingredients of Huangqi Guizhi Wuwu decoction in the treatment of rheumatoid arthritis and peripheral neuritis are kaempferol,quercetin,isorhamnetin,β-sitosterol,γ-sitosterol,stigmasterol,etc.The core targets are AKT1,VEGFA,EGFR,STAT3,MMP9,PTGS2,etc.KEGG pathway analysis showed that the treatment of rheumatoid arthritis and peripheral neuritis with Huangqi Guizhi Wuwu Decoction mainly involved EGFR tyrosine kinase inhibitor resistance,PI3K-Akt signaling pathway,HIF-1 signaling pathway and other pathways.Molecular docking results showed that the key active components of Huangqi Guizhi Wuwu decoction had strong docking activity with the core targets.Conclusion:1.Huangqi Guizhi Wuwu Decoction is widely used in the treatment of many diseases in internal medicine,gynecology and surgery of traditional Chinese medicine,which can correspond to diseases in many systems of modern western medicine.2.The common clinical symptoms,tongue and pulse of Huangqi Guizhi Wuwu decoction are consistent with the pathogenesis of qi deficiency and blood stagnation and Ying-wei diathesis.3.In modern clinical practice,Huangqi Guizhiwuwu decoction is mostly shared with the original prescription,and is often used in combination with tonic deficiency drugs and drugs for promoting blood circulation and removing blood stasis.4.The pharmacological mechanism of Huangqi Guizhi Wuwu decoction in the treatment of rheumatoid arthritis and peripheral neuritis may be achieved by kaferol,quercetin,isorhamnetin and other components acting on AKT1,VEGFA,EGFR and other targets through EGFR tyrosine kinase inhibitor resistance,PI3K-Akt signaling pathway,HIF-1 signaling pathway and other pathways. |
